A new BBC Panorama investigation has provoked debate over private ADHD evaluations. The journalist who was undercover visited three private clinics and was diagnosed with ADHD. He was prescribed a powerful stimulant medication without investigating his past or interviewing his parents.

Getting an accurate diagnosis is the first step to managing ADHD symptoms. You can speak to an expert in private about all of your symptoms, including those that you might not be aware of, and how they affect your daily life. This will help your physician to determine the best treatment for you, whether that's medication or specialist coaching.

The evaluation begins with a structured interview with a clinician. You'll be asked to bring along notes about your experiences and an inventory of any other mental health problems you may have, since they can sometimes look very similar to ADHD (for example autism, autism or PTSD). It's also important for the doctor to know the history of your family's mental health because this could be an issue.

Your physician will use one or more standardized scales to evaluate the behavior of your patient in different situations. These questionnaires permit you to assess your behavior against the behavior of those who do not suffer from ADHD. They are a crucial tool for assessing. The doctor will inquire about your education, work history, and how you perform to better understand your symptoms and how they affect your daily life.

Your doctor will then talk about the results of your examination and decide on a next step. They may recommend the use of medication or specialized coaching, or they may suggest a shared-care protocol with your GP after you've stabilized on your medication. Every private practice has its own policy about whether they require a GP referral letter.

You can get a private evaluation with one of our experts if think you might have ADHD. This can improve your life and get you the treatment you need. This assessment will cost you money, but it is usually much faster than waiting for the NHS.

During the session your psychiatrist will ask questions about your family history, health and development from birth, education, work and social life. They will also discuss your current issues and how they affect your performance. They will attempt to rule out other conditions that can cause similar symptoms, like anxiety, depression, check here or substance abuse.

In the first few minutes, they'll be pretty certain that you have ADHD. The appointment will then be devoted to discussing the issues you bring up. You will be asked to give examples of your problems, and how they affect your performance. They will also inquire about your previous experiences and look at any family mental health issues that you may have.

Your Psychiatrist uses the information you provide to determine whether you meet the criteria for an ADHD diagnosis. If they aren't convinced that you suffer from ADHD and explain the reasons and suggest a different alternative diagnosis. This may be disappointing, but it is important to remember that you have the right to seek an additional opinion.

Once they have decided that you suffer from ADHD and have a plan of the best course of action through therapy and medication, they will discharge you back to your GP. They usually do this if you are content to attend regular follow-up appointments, however, they don't have to do this if you don't wish to.

Before you make an appointment, ensure that your GP is on board with a shared-care agreement. This means that you will be charged for the initial private treatment, but when it is proven to be effective, your GP will then be able to prescribe the medicines on an NHS basis.
